The Purpose and Components of a Sample Letter to Return Back to Work

A Sample Letter to Return Back to Work serves as a clear and professional communication to your manager or HR department, confirming your availability to resume your duties. It’s more than just a courtesy; it's a vital piece of documentation that ensures a smooth transition back into your role and helps with any necessary administrative arrangements. The importance of this letter lies in its ability to prevent misunderstandings and ensure your employer is fully aware of your return date.

When crafting your letter, consider including the following key elements:

  • Your name and employee ID
  • The date
  • Your manager's name and title
  • A clear statement of your intention to return to work
  • Your expected return date
  • A brief, professional reason for your absence (optional, depending on company policy and your comfort level)
  • A confirmation of your readiness to resume your responsibilities
  • A polite closing

Sample Letter to Return Back to Work After Sickness

Dear [Manager's Name],

Please accept this letter as formal notification that I will be returning to work on Monday, 15th May 2023, following my recent period of sickness. I have now recovered and am fit to resume my duties as [Your Job Title].

I am looking forward to rejoining the team and catching up on any urgent tasks. Please let me know if there is anything specific you would like me to prioritise upon my return.

Thank you for your understanding and support during my absence.

Sincerely,

[Your Name]

Sample Letter to Return Back to Work After Parental Leave

Dear [HR Manager's Name],

This email is to confirm my return to work following my parental leave. My last day of leave was [Last Day of Leave], and I will be back in the office on Monday, 10th July 2023, resuming my role as [Your Job Title].

I am excited to be back and eager to contribute to the team's ongoing projects. I would appreciate it if you could confirm any necessary return-to-work procedures or documentation required from my end.

Thank you for facilitating my leave.

Best regards,

[Your Name]
